Output 7ddf114e5ec2081095335ac06dc2a2890242270f556e56057f8df98e7a8a149b:0

value
578860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16593df82fe6c3a410d8fbdf036bab10867727a OP_EQUAL
address
3Hs1DEbJFoqLQQejKw9YuZuzdQDpPzoqqL
transaction
7ddf114e5ec2081095335ac06dc2a2890242270f556e56057f8df98e7a8a149b
spent
true